Most of the stuff I have, I got from Druni, which is a perfume and makeup store. You can find different brands from drugstore to high end. Lots of skin and hair care products too. It has become one of my favorite stores.

So, I'll start with what I got there.

Essence
I've been really liking this brand not only for their products but, also for their prices.
As I mentioned in my previous haul, I fell for their glitter nail polishes, first I got the pink one and I plan to get all of the others they have. This time I got one in "Crashed the Party?!" (101) which is a nice silver one perfect for the holidays. The other one is "Party Princess" (07) a beautiful hot pink.

Left "Party Princess", Right "Crashed the Party?!" 

Then I got the "Be Kissed By The Moon" (03) eye and face palette. this one has super shimmery pastel colors but there are other palettes with different shades. Not sure if they also have mattes. This one can be used as an eyeshadow palette or highlighter but I'll probably just use it for the eyes. The colors are not super pigmented as I swatched them but I still have to see how the look on the eyes. The colors are really pretty and super smooth.




PIL'ATEN Shea Hand Cream. It is a moisturizing hand cream with shea butter, it has vitamins A and E. It doesn't really has a scent to it but the packaging is really cute and it really is moisturizing. It's been big help because the cold weather here has been making my hands super dry.

Garnier Skin Active Celansing Wipes. I've tried this before and I like them because they are gentle to my skin. I pretty much got them because they had a 2 x 1 for like 3€ and, they are always handy.


Moving on to El Corte Inglés. It is the biggest department store in Europe, you can find pretty much everything there, from clothes, electronics, house goodies, gorcery and yeah, beauty and makeup.
We made a quick stop at the makeup area, they have a lot of products you can also find in Sephora.

The only thing I got here was the Benefit Posie Tint Mini. I wanted to try one of their tints for a while now after seeing Meejmuse talking about it. It is a gel based lip tint that can be also used as a cheek stain. The durability is great and it also comes in two other shades, red and peachy one.




And finally...Stradivarius. I wasn't planning to buy anything there but I noticed they had lipsticks and nail polishes here. I haven't seen those back home (not that I've noticed anyway) so I got one just to try and see if I liked them. The lippie doesn't have a name (it drives me crazy!) but it's the STR 0881. It looks a lot darker than it actually is when you apply it. But I have to say I like it! The application is smooth, it is really creamy and the color is beautiful! And, the prices are really decent. Especially compared to the makeup they have in Bershka. there are not too many products to choose from but the colors they have were really nice.
